I'm not sure where you decided to go as I missed the earlier post. If it's a place that has a lot of timeshares, like Cabo, I strongly recommend checking out timeshare websites before booking through a hotel.
I own a timeshare at a resort in Cabo that I LOVE. We have to reserve it almost a year in advance, and once we book it, we can't get out of it unless we rent it to others. So - if I book it a year out and then can't go, I have to rent it online.
To book it when I rent it on a timeshare website, you'll pay about $1500 a week for a 4 star, 2 bedroom, 2 bath ocean view suite. To book the SAME UNIT through the hotel you'll pay $3500.
To check out if a resort on a timeshare website is any good, cross check it on tripadvisor.com.
